The Help

jessica-chastain-movies-and-tv-shows

In recognition of her depiction as Celia Rae Foote in “The Help,” Jessica Chastain received a coveted Academy Award nomination for Best Supporting Actress. “The Help” is one of the most acclaimed movies in her career. However, as time has gone on, this 2011 movie, which was directed by Tate Taylor, has drawn criticism for its depiction of racial inequity and bigotry.

Aspired journalist Skeeter (Emma Stone) launches her career by writing a book about the experiences of Black housemaids during a time of prejudice and discrimination in this star-studded production, which also stars Bryce Dallas Howard, Viola Davis, and Octavia Spencer.

Miss Sloane

jessica-chastain-movies-and-tv-shows

Critical acclaim for the 2016 film “Miss Sloane” was largely due to Jessica Chastain’s outstanding performance as the main. It didn’t, however, fare well at the box office, failing to cover the costs of production.

Elizabeth Sloane, a lobbyist recognized for her formidable reputation and in-demand for her cunning and dedication to her clients in the political and commercial worlds, is the main character in the John Madden-directed movie. But when she comes up against the most fearsome foe of her career, she learns that victory can occasionally come at a hefty price. The film also stars Mark Strong, Gugu Mbatha-Raw, Michael Stuhlbarg, Alison Pill, and Sam Waterston, in addition to Chastain.

Interstellar

jessica-chastain-movies-and-tv-shows


In 2014, Christopher Nolan’s “Interstellar” made a profound impact on the science fiction genre, swiftly earning its place among the greatest productions of its kind. The film garnered praise not only for its outstanding performances and direction but also for its scientific accuracy. It boasts an ensemble cast of industry giants, with leading roles portrayed by Matthew McConaughey, Anne Hathaway, Jessica Chastain, and Michael Caine.

Set in a bleak future where Earth is becoming increasingly uninhabitable, “Interstellar” follows a team of astronauts embarking on a mission spanning the cosmos in search of a new, suitable home for humanity. This epic journey holds the key to humanity’s survival as they seek refuge beyond our planet’s deteriorating conditions.

The Disappearance of Eleanor Rigby

jessica-chastain-movies-and-tv-shows

James McAvoy and Jessica Chastain give outstanding lead performances in “The Disappearance of Eleanor Rigby,” a Ned Benson-directed three-part movie. The story goes into the complications of Conor and Eleanor’s marriage as they deal with the difficulties of love and connection against the backdrop of New York City. Within the same time frame, the story is told from the perspectives of three different people, suitably named “Him,” “Her,” and “Them,” each presenting a different perspective that helps us comprehend the intricacies of their connection better.

Molly’s Game

jessica-chastain-movies-and-tv-shows

Aaron Sorkin made his directing debut with the movie “Molly’s Game” in 2017. He also wrote the script and was nominated for an Academy Award for Best Adapted Screenplay. The real-life experiences of former Olympic skier Molly Bloom, whose career was prematurely ended because of a major injury that prevented her from competing in the 2002 Olympics, served as the inspiration for the movie.

When Molly experiences the crushing disappointment of unrealized dreams, she embarks on a transformational journey and enters the world of underground poker, where she goes on to establish an empire. However, her unexpected success in this competitive environment soon attracts the FBI’s attention, setting the stage for an engaging story that plays out against the backdrop of ambition and struggle.

Take Shelter

Michael Shannon plays Curtis in the 2011 film “Take Shelter,” a devout family guy who lives in Ohio with his wife and daughter. When Curtis starts having terrifying nightmares and visions that foretell a disastrous future, his peaceful life takes a dramatic turn. He sets out to build a shelter in his backyard out of fear and a desire to protect his loved ones, even resorting to borrowing money to complete the project.

Jeff Nichols, who wrote and directed this movie, won the Saturn Award for Best Writing for his superb narrative. In a role that propelled her into fame and earned her multiple awards for Best Supporting Actress, Jessica Chastain co-stars as Curtis’ wife.

A Most Violent Year

2014’s “A Most Violent Year” is a crime movie that showcases the skills of J. C. Chandor, who also served as co-producer and director. Oscar Isaac and Jessica Chastain both received a lot of praise for their performances in the film, and Chastain was nominated for a Golden Globe for Best Supporting Actress.

The main character of the plot is an immigrant named Abel who runs a fuel supply company that he meticulously constructed from the ground up. However, Abel finds himself forced to sacrifice his moral ideals as corruption and the misdeeds of others threaten to destroy his business. He becomes involved in a no-holds-barred battle in a last-ditch effort to protect his company and the future of his family.
